Knowledge
Data
Pricing
Sign-in
Create Account
Knowledge
Packaging
Sustainability
International
Data
Packaging
Pricing
Sign-in
Create Account
780 16569351 372
566104 3598192562
566104 3598192562
7017691824 9979 5296 65081
All about undefined
Interested in learning more?
566104 3598192562
7017691824 9979 5296 65081
See more
06860 789 1745683884
1553 0376786492 8711
See more
8470948 69
84969755 45 088133152 0462205 13
See more